About me:
Isaac grew up on the South Side of Chicago where he learned the value of faith and government. In his early teens, Isaac developed an affinity for personal responsibility negotiating and securing a job at the local neighborhood store at the age of 13. Later, he worked two jobs while pursuing his undergraduate degree.

Isaac graduated from Illinois State University (ISU) with a degree in Information Systems. At ISU, Isaac was a leading voice for African American students, participating in the Black Student Union. He also became an entrepreneur, producing music and selling it on campus.

After graduating from college, Isaac entered the service, sales, and mortgage industries. At APAC Customer Service he received Sales Person of the Year honors. At ABN AMRO Mortgage he quickly rose in the company serving as the Assistant to the Vice-President. Today, he serves on staff as a full-time Youth Minister and Ministry Planner for the Apostolic Church of God.

At age 26, Isaac started Heat on the Street Ministries to provide moral stability to young people who choose a life of crime. He has provided exceptional service by helping hundreds of young people find meaning and purpose in life. He has also visited juvenile correctional facilities and schools.

As a political strategist, Isaac helped Antoine Members (R) raise close to half a million dollars in his 2008 Congressional Campaign. He has always been available to help underserved and underprivileged communities. His most recent service has led him to fighting for a moratorium on Chicago Public School closings, fighting against the closing of four Chicago South Side mental health centers, and working to help ex-offenders become entrepreneurs.

Isaac Hayes has been exceptionally engaged in everything he has taken on and those he has served have been the beneficiaries of his hard work.
